            Chop it.
            Chop it down to 16 inches and a bit.
            Bend the bolt handle (because it's more comfortable, not for scope clearance), use a scout mount, put a scout scope on it.
            Don't use the archangel stock, sand, grind, and otherwise modify the original stock to fit your aesthetic, otherwise it'll look just like every other mosin scout rifle. Maybe the ATI stock would be better, or get something from Boyds and finish it yourself. A synthetic would be more along the lines of what original 'scout rifle conept'.

            Buy a bunch of stripper clips.

            Don't forget to drill and tap the receiver for a peep sight and don't forget to replace the front sight after you chop the barrel. Seems to me like a gold bead would be perfect!
